XU XIANG: A PAINTING OF A TIGER
China, 19th century, by Xu Xiang (1850-1893). Ink and watercolours on paper. Nicely painted with a tiger on a rock. With inscription ‘Xiaocang Xu Xiang’ and seal ‘Lianmen Busuo’ to the upper right. Framed behind glass.
Xu Xiang, also known as Xiaocang, lived in Shanghai and specialized in painting figures and landscapes, as well as flowers and birds.
Condition: With wear, soiling, creases, and losses hardly visible due to the mounted framing.
Provenance: Hungarian private collection, according to the current owner acquired in 1990.
Dimensions: Image size 24 x 25 cm, Size incl. frame 44 x 44.5 cm
